A complete leadership practice loop

Three specialized systems. One continuous experience.

Roleplay, assessment, and coaching are different jobs. Practice Ground gives each one a system designed for the task.

SYSTEM 01
Roleplay

Practice the moment

Speak naturally with an adaptive AI counterpart that stays in character and responds to what you actually say.

ProducesConversation + transcript
SYSTEM 02
Assessment

Examine the behavior

A separate assessment engine analyzes the completed transcript against scenario-specific behavioral criteria.

ProducesEvidence + development priorities
SYSTEM 03
Coaching

Coach the next move

A dedicated AI coach uses the full transcript and structured assessment to guide reflection and rehearse a stronger response.

ProducesInsight + the next rep
Why the separation matters

The roleplay stays in character. The assessment judges evidence. The coach helps the learner make sense of it and act on it.

The science beneath the practice

Established methods. A novel application. Clear claims.

Practice Ground draws on six decades of behaviorally anchored rating scales, structured behavioral observation, assessment centers, role play, and situational judgment research.

We are equally clear about the frontier: using AI to score open-ended leadership conversations is a new operationalization that requires ongoing reliability, fairness, and validity work.

CommunicationInterpersonal effectivenessCoaching & developmentJudgmentIntegrity & accountabilityLearning agility
Research lineage

Virbela began in a UC San Diego research lab with a GMAC-funded global business simulation. Its founders later published the virtual assessment center as a proof of concept in the Consulting Psychology Journal.
